Program Overview

NAIT’s Bachelor of Technology in Management (BTech) degree, specifically in Project Management, is a unique program in Alberta and one of the few in Canada. This program is designed for individuals who have completed a 2-year technology diploma, allowing them to earn a baccalaureate degree with just two additional years of study. The BTech degree aims to bridge the gap between technical roles and management positions, addressing the growing demand for leaders who can navigate technological challenges while making ethical business decisions. Students will develop critical skills necessary for making impactful contributions in their organizations and industries.

Program Structure

The Bachelor of Technology in Management - Project Management program is structured to be completed in a full-time format over a period of 2 years. Here are some key features of the program:

  • Available concentrations: Project Management, Operations Management, and Sustainability Management.
  • Flexible delivery options including in-person, online, and hybrid classes.
  • Capstone project required in the final year, allowing students to apply their learning to real-world industry problems.
  • Full-time and part-time study options available to accommodate different schedules.
  • Students can choose class times that fit their personal and professional commitments.

Students are encouraged to maintain a minimum GPA of 2.0 and must remain active in the program every academic year. The program is designed to provide a comprehensive education that prepares graduates for various management roles in diverse industries.

Career Options

Graduates of the Bachelor of Technology in Management - Project Management program can pursue various career paths in Canada, including:

  • Project Manager: Oversee projects from inception to completion, ensuring they are delivered on time and within budget.
  • Operations Manager: Manage daily operations, focusing on efficiency and customer satisfaction within organizational goals.
  • Sustainability Manager: Lead initiatives that promote environmental, social, and economic sustainability within organizations.
  • Quality Assurance Manager: Ensure products and services meet quality standards and regulatory requirements.
  • Business Analyst: Analyze business needs and recommend solutions to improve processes and systems.

These roles leverage the skills developed throughout the program, preparing graduates to make significant contributions in their respective fields.
